(B)  All repair companies shall furnish a written bill for the cost of repairing a
home appliance to the person for whom the repair was made and the bill rendered
shall include, in addition to anything else, the following information:

(1)   The hourly labor rate; and

(2)   The time actually used to repair the home appliance; and

(3)   The itemized cost of any new parts used to repair the home appliance; and

(4)   The itemized cost of used parts employed in repairing the home appliance
and a statement that used or reconditioned parts were employed; and

[[(5) The salvage value of any parts taken by the repair company.]]
(5) ANY OTHER CHARGES.

(C)  THE PROVISIONS OF THIS SECTION SHALL NOT APPLY IF THE
REPAIR WORK IS DONE UNDER A SERVICE CONTRACT OR IF A
FLAT PRICE OR FIRM ESTIMATE IS GIVEN PRIOR TO REPAIRING
THE ITEM.

SECTION 2. AND BE IT FURTHER ENACTED, That this Act shall take
effect July 1, 1973.

Approved May 21, 1973.
